mysql修改用户密码
1. 引言
MySQL是一个广泛使用的开源关系型数据库管理系统,通过它可以进行各种数据库操作,包括创建、修改、删除数据库、表以及用户等。用户是数据库管理的重要组成部分,为了保障数据库的安全性,定期修改用户密码是非常必要的。本文将详细介绍在MySQL中如何修改用户密码。
2. 准备工作
在修改用户密码之前,我们需要先登录到MySQL数据库中执行相应操作。首先,确保你已经正确安装MySQL并获得了root用户的权限。如果你没有root用户权限,你需要具备足够的权限去修改用户密码。
3. 登录MySQL
在终端中输入以下命令来登录到MySQL数据库:
mysql -u 用户名 -p
其中,用户名为你要登录的用户名,按下Enter键后会提示输入密码。输入密码时终端中不会显示任何字符,但你可以正常输入。输入密码完成后按下Enter键即可登录。
4. 修改用户密码
接下来,我们将详细介绍如何修改用户密码。
4.1 查看现有用户列表
在MySQL数据库中,我们可以使用以下命令查看现有用户列表:
SELECT User FROM mysql.user;
运行以上命令后,你会看到一个用户列表,例如:
+------------------+
| user |
+------------------+
| root |
| user1 |
| user2 |
| user3 |
+------------------+
上述示例中展示了四个用户。
4.2 修改密码
假设我们要修改user1的密码,我们可以使用以下命令:
ALTER USER 'user1'@'localhost' IDENTIFIED BY '新密码';
将上述命令中的新密码替换为你想要设置的新密码。
4.3 刷新权限
修改密码后,MySQL数据库需要刷新权限以使新密码立即生效。可以使用以下命令刷新权限:
FLUSH PRIVILEGES;
4.4 验证密码修改
为了验证密码修改是否成功,退出MySQL数据库并使用新密码重新登录,如果登录成功则说明密码修改成功。如果登录失败,则可能是密码输入错误或者修改未生效,请重新尝试。
5. 总结
在MySQL中修改用户密码是一项重要的安全操作。通过本文我们了解了如何登录MySQL数据库,并通过查看用户列表、修改密码、刷新权限来完成密码修改。